[0013] The beneficial effects of this utility model are:
[0014] 1. The device is easily movable by using casters. A spring damper is fixed to the bottom frame for shock absorption, and a hollow column provides protection. A U-shaped plate secures the uprights, and a fan cover protects the electric fan. When the fan starts, it cools the plastic film, accelerating its shaping. A rotating motor starts, driving the rotating shaft and transmission rod to rotate, which in turn drives the track to convey the plastic film. A moving pressure plate slides on the vertical slide rail to press the film and prevent it from shifting. Interlaced rollers increase the heat dissipation area. A fixed support plate provides support, and a locking bracket supports the winding roller through a circular groove. The winding motor starts, driving the winding roller to wind up the film. A cutting motor starts, driving the cutting shaft and cutting blade to rotate, cutting the film. A moving collar plate slides on the longitudinal slide rail, driving the cutting blade to move longitudinally for cutting. It overcomes the shortcomings of existing mulch film production, which requires waiting for the material to cool and solidify during production, resulting in wasted time. At the same time, the related processing equipment for mulch film production is difficult to achieve continuity in the roll production process, and manual cutting of the mulch film is often required after the roll is completed. [0021] Among the currently available feasible technologies, the preparation of raw materials for mulch film production involves polyethylene (PE) resin, including low-density polyethylene (LDPE), linear low-density polyethylene (LLDPE), and high-density polyethylene (HDPE). LDPE possesses good flexibility and transparency, LLDPE combines toughness and tensile strength, while HDPE exhibits high strength and abrasion resistance. These raw materials are typically mixed in specific proportions depending on the specific application and performance requirements of the mulch film. For example, the production of mulch film for common crop cultivation may use a larger proportion of LDPE to ensure flexibility; generally, LDPE accounts for approximately 60%-70%, LLDPE for 20%-30%, and HDPE for about 10%.
[0022] In addition to polyethylene resin, some additives may be added, such as antioxidants, light stabilizers, and colorants. Antioxidants prevent the mulch film from aging due to oxidation during storage and use, while light stabilizers improve the film's light resistance and extend its service life. Colorants are used to change the color of the mulch film; for example, black mulch film can suppress weed growth because black blocks sunlight, preventing weeds from photosynthesizing. These additives are generally added in small amounts. The amount of antioxidants and light stabilizers added is usually around 0.1%-0.5%, while the amount of colorants added depends on the desired color depth, generally around 0.5%-2%.
[0023] Extrusion process
[0024] First, the mixed raw materials are placed into a hopper and processed through an extruder. The extruder screw rotates under the drive of a motor, conveying the raw materials forward. During this conveying process, the raw materials are gradually melted by heating. The heating temperature depends on the type and proportion of the raw materials, generally between 150-200℃. For example, for raw materials mainly composed of LDPE, the temperature can be controlled at 160-180℃.
[0025] The melted raw materials are extruded through the die of an extruder to form the basic shape of the mulch film. The shape and size of the die determine the width and thickness of the mulch film. The gap at the die opening is adjustable. Generally, the thickness of the mulch film is between 0.008-0.02 mm, and the width can be adjusted from tens of centimeters to several meters according to actual needs. For example, the common mulch film for vegetable cultivation is 1-2 meters wide and 0.01-0.015 mm thick.
[0026] Cooling and shaping
[0027] Freshly extruded mulch film is quite hot and needs to be cooled and shaped. Cooling methods mainly include air cooling and water cooling. Air cooling involves blowing cold air onto the surface of the mulch film using a fan, rapidly lowering its temperature. Water cooling involves passing the mulch film through a cooling water tank for further cooling.
[0028] In the cooling water tank, multiple guide rollers are installed to ensure the flatness of the mulch film. The spacing and position of these guide rollers are arranged reasonably according to the size of the mulch film and the size of the water tank. Generally, the diameter of the guide rollers is between 10-30cm, and the spacing is between 30-50cm. After cooling, the temperature of the mulch film can generally be reduced to 30-50℃, making it ready for subsequent processing.
[0029] Traction and winding
[0030] After cooling and setting, the plastic film is pulled at a constant speed by a traction device. The traction speed of the traction device must match the extrusion speed to ensure uniform film thickness. The traction speed is generally between 10 and 50 meters per minute. The pressure of the traction rollers must be moderate; excessive pressure may cause film deformation, while insufficient pressure will prevent effective traction.
[0031] Finally, the plastic film is wound up using a winding device. During the winding process, the tension of the plastic film must be carefully controlled; excessive tension can easily cause the film to break, while insufficient tension will result in a loose roll. The wound plastic film rolls can be packaged and stored as needed for sale or use.
[0032] A plastic film production discharge device
[0033] Overall Structure Introduction
[0034] A mulch film production discharge device mainly includes a hopper, an extruder, a cooling system, a traction device, and a winding device.
[0035] The hopper is the raw material storage section, typically funnel-shaped, and located at the front of the entire unit. It is generally made of stainless steel to prevent corrosion and facilitate cleaning. The size of the hopper depends on the production scale; large-scale mulch film production equipment can hold several cubic meters of raw material in its hopper.
[0036] The extruder, connected below the hopper, is the core component. Inside the extruder is a screw, driven by a motor to rotate, pushing the raw material forward and melting and plasticizing it under high temperature and pressure, then extruding it through a die to form a preliminary film. For example, in a common single-screw extruder, the screw speed can be adjusted within a certain range according to the production speed requirements, typically 10-100 revolutions per minute.
[0037] Cooling system
[0038] The cooling system is located right next to the extruder outlet. Because the freshly extruded film is hot and soft, it needs rapid cooling to set its shape. The cooling system typically uses a combination of air cooling and water cooling.
[0039] The air-cooling section primarily uses fans to blow cool air onto the surface of the mulch film. The fan airflow is adjustable, typically between 5-20 cubic meters per minute, to control the cooling rate. The water-cooling section uses a water tank, through which the mulch film passes through cooling water. The water temperature in the tank is generally maintained at 10-20 degrees Celsius, effectively removing heat from the mulch film. Additionally, to prevent the mulch film from sticking or deforming in the water, guide rollers are installed in the tank to guide the film smoothly through the water.
[0040] Traction device
[0041] The traction device is located after the cooling system. Its main function is to pull the cooled and shaped mulch film forward at a uniform speed, ensuring a stable production speed. The traction device generally consists of one or more pairs of traction rollers.
[0042] The surface of the traction roller usually has anti-slip textures and is mostly made of rubber or silicone to increase the friction between it and the mulch film. The rotation speed of the traction roller can be precisely adjusted according to the production process requirements. For example, by controlling it with a variable frequency motor, the speed error can be controlled within ±1%, which ensures the uniform thickness of the mulch film. If the traction speed is unstable, the thickness of the mulch film will vary during the extrusion process.
[0043] winding device
[0044] The winding device is the final stage of the mulch film production process. Its function is to neatly wind up the pulverized mulch film that has been drawn in. The winding device includes winding rollers and a tension control system.
[0045] The diameter of the winding roller varies depending on the required size of the mulch film roll, generally ranging from tens of centimeters to over a meter. The tension control system uses sensors to detect the tension of the mulch film and then automatically adjusts the speed of the winding roller to maintain appropriate tension throughout the winding process. If the tension is too high, the mulch film may break; if the tension is too low, the roll will be loose, which is detrimental to subsequent storage and transportation. For example, the tension control system can maintain the tension of the mulch film between 10-50N to ensure winding quality.
